Lusona is supporting our Global client in Ayrshire to source applicants for this exciting opportunity to join their dynamic finance team. This role is ideal for a proactive and analytical finance professional who thrives in a fast-paced, operationally focused environment.
Reporting directly to the Senior FP&A Leader, you’ll play a key role in driving financial performance, partnering with operational teams, and delivering insights that support strategic decision-making.
Key Responsibilities- Lead the budgeting and forecasting process across an 18-month cycle and quarterly reviews.
- Build strong relationships with operational budget holders to support KPI delivery.
- Analyse financial performance and recommend actions to improve profitability and cash flow.
- Drive productivity improvements and quantify their impact on the income statement.
- Execute and continuously improve FP&A processes.
- Manage month-end close and reporting deliverables to global HQ.
- Apply sound judgment and analytical thinking to solve complex problems.
- A self-starter with strong initiative and influencing skills.
- Qualified CIMA, ACCA or ICAS.
- Strong Excel and Microsoft Office proficiency.
- Experience in FP&A within an operational environment.
- ERP system experience (e.g., SAP) is a plus.
- Excellent communication and organisational skills.
